Every benchmark I've seen has shown the 8700k and 9700k within a few FPS of each other regardless of other considerations. Realistically, if the game is really well optimized for multithreading, then the 8700k should technically do better with it's twelve threads, but as you mentioned the actual physical cores tend to use memory resources better AND have slightly better IPC, very slightly.

In all honesty, I have a 6700k@4.6Ghz and have no problems with any game at any resolution. I do not however have a 2080 TI, so there could be some variables in that equation that don't correlate to my own system.

In reality, the single core performance of a 3rd Gen 3770k i7 is not far off from that of a brand new 9900k, so the main advantage of a newer CPU IS going to be the additional threads.

As you see here, between your 6700k, at the STOCK configuration, and the 9700k at the stock configuration, there is only a small difference in single core performance. Almost all of the performance advantage comes from multithreading and the 8 physical cores are obviously going to be better than four physical cores with four hyperthreads. That also means that the 8700k, which is generally substantially less expensive right now, with it's two additional physical cores and two additional hyperthreads, is also going to be substantially better in anything that is well optimized for threaded performance.

Anything that is not, isn't going to see much if any improvement.

https://www.cpubenchmark.net/compare/Intel-i7-6700K-vs-Intel-i7-9700K-vs-Intel-i7-8700K/2565vs3335vs3098

Overall, there are few games where you are going to be CPU limited especially at 1440p with very high or ultra settings, on your 6700k. If you're playing at lower settings then you might run into problems feeding the graphics card enough frames or if you just have to squeeze out the most you can, then just go with the 9700k.

Still, had you bought an FX-8350 instead, it STILL would not have been "future proof". In fact, two years from now we may look back at the 9900k and say what a weak CPU. Or it might still perform just about as good as whatever is out then. There is no future proof EXCEPT, to a limited degree, in the way that an upgrade path is provided by a specific platform much as AMD has and will support the AM4 socket through 2020. In THAT way, to a limited degree, you can future proof against not being able to easily install upgrades, but as far as "THIS CPU will future proof you through X number of years", not going to happen.

The demands of new graphics cards, games or applications could easily leapfrog existing hardware in as little as one year. It's happened before, although not for quite some time, but I can see it happening again under the right circumstances.
